What Are Cooperative credit union?

Cooperative credit union are member-owned economic cooperatives that supply a variety of economic services to their participants. They operate under a not-for-profit structure, with the main goal of offering their members' benefits. Credit unions are various from conventional financial institutions in that they focus on customized solution, community participation, and competitive rate of interest.

4. Financial Obligation Monitoring Tools and Methods

Managing multiple financial obligations can be frustrating, both monetarily and mentally. Cooperative credit union commonly provide debt administration devices that permit members to make whatever easier. Below are some crucial devices and techniques supplied by numerous lending institution:

● Financial debt loan consolidation financings: This permits one to incorporate several high-interest financial debts right into a solitary car loan with a reduced rates of interest, streamlining settlement and possibly reducing total debt concern.
● Credit scores counseling services: Credit unions frequently partner with credit score counselors who offer customized guidance and guidance on producing a spending plan, taking care of financial obligation, and improving credit scores.
● Financial debt administration plans (DMPs): These strategies deal with financial institutions to minimize rate of interest and settle financial obligation into one regular monthly repayment, making it simpler to take care of and potentially conserving money in the future.

How to Join a Credit Union

To capitalize on the advantages supplied by credit unions, one should end up being a member. While the demands may vary between cooperative credit union, the process typically includes the adhering to actions:

1. Research Credit Unions

Research study and determine credit unions that line up with your demands and eligibility requirements. Credit unions might have specific subscription needs based upon factors such as employment, area, or association with specific companies.

2. Fulfill the Qualification Standards

Make certain that you satisfy the eligibility requirements established by the cooperative credit union you over here desire to sign up with. This may consist of residency, employment condition, or membership in a details organization or community.

3. Full the Membership Application

As soon as you have identified an appropriate credit union, finish the membership application. This typically includes offering individual information, such as your name, address, social security number, and possibly paying a nominal subscription fee.

4. Open Up a Share Account

Upon approval of your membership application, you will certainly be required to open a share account. A share account represents your possession in the credit union and may require a minimum deposit. This account provides you access to the various financial products and services provided by the lending institution.
